A WDM 4x28Gbps integrated silicon photonic transmitter driven by 32nm CMOS driver ICs
(OSA - The Optical Society, 2015)
A four-channel WDM silicon photonic transmitter with integrated lasers and modulators driven by low-power 32nm CMOS drivers, is demonstrated to operate at a data rate of 4×28Gb/s with BER<10-12 and power consumption of 10.0pJ/bit.
